Latin America: February 2001

“Reinventing” Democracy in Peru

By: Carmen Rosa Balbi and David Scott Palmer

Description: Alberto Fujimori, the president who claimed he had to destroy democracy in order to save it, has ignominiously departed, leaving behind a transitional government that is slowly unveiling the corruption in which Fujimori operated and also laying the groundwork for new presidential elections this April.
